Uncover the Volvo EC210 VECU Functionality

The Caterpillar EC210 VECU is a advanced electronic control unit that plays a pivotal role in the performance of this popular excavator. This digital system analyzes various aspects of the machine, ensuring smooth and reliable operation.

The VECU connects with a network of sensors and actuators throughout the excavator. It processes data from these components to modify engine speed, hydraulic output, and other critical parameters in real-time. This dynamic control system allows the operator to enhance fuel consumption, reduce wear and tear on components, and improve overall productivity.

The Volvo EC210 VECU also features a range of monitoring capabilities.

Operators can use the built-in display to monitor real-time metrics and resolve potential issues. This predictive maintenance approach helps to minimize downtime and maintain the long-term reliability of the excavator.

Troubleshooting Guide for Volvo Excavators EC210 VECU

This detailed repair resource will help you identify common issues with the Volvo Excavator EC210's Vehicle Electronic Control Unit (VECU). The VECU is a vital component that manages various operations of the excavator, and any failure can significantly impact its performance.

  • ,To begin with checking the VECU's electrical connections.
  • Ensure all cables are tightly connected.
  • Apply a multimeter to test for power at the VECU's input terminals.

Consult the excavator's service manual for precise information on VECU maintenance. Note all symptoms and any fault codes that are displayed.

State-of-the-art Diagnostics for Volvo Construction Equipment ECUs

To maximize uptime and efficiency in contemporary construction environment, accurate and rapid diagnostics of Volvo Construction Equipment ECUs are paramount. Employing the latest technologies, these advanced diagnostic tools provide in-depth insights into ECU functionality, enabling technicians to efficiently pinpoint and resolve issues. Through advanced data analysis and fault code interpretation, mechanics can diagnose a wide range of problems, from minor sensor errors to complex software glitches.

  • Capabilities of advanced diagnostics include:
  • On-the-fly data monitoring of ECU parameters
  • Precise fault code analysis
  • Interactive troubleshooting assistance
  • Historical data analysis for trend identification

These tools not only minimize downtime but also optimize repair processes, ultimately leading to boosted productivity and cost savings for construction companies.
